How do you safeguard my funds?
We take security extremely seriously. If we haven’t hammered home the point enough, transferring your money securely and safely is our number one priority – not marginal rate differentiators.
All client funds are held separately to our company funds and placed in safeguarded accounts held with UK and EU banks. In the extremely unlikely event that we or one of our counterparties were to become insolvent, the funds held would form an asset pool where clients would be paid above our creditors.
The bank(s) or authorised credit institutions have no rights over funds in safeguarded accounts. Counterparties have no rights over our clients’ accounts, other than where specified in the Terms and Conditions.

What is a forward contract?
A forward contract locks in today’s exchange rate for a transfer you’ll make in the future (up to 12 months ahead).
How it works:
- Today: Lock GBP/EUR rate at 1.1500 for transfer in 6 months
- Pay 10% deposit now (refundable if you don’t proceed)
- In 6 months: Transfer at 1.1500 regardless of market rate
- If market rate drops to 1.1200: You save money
- If market rate rises to 1.1800: You still pay 1.1500 (protected budget)
Who uses them:
Expats with known future expenses (school fees, living costs)
Property buyers with completion 3-6 months away
Businesses hedging future supplier payments

Can I draw down a forward contract early?
Yes. If your property completes early or you need funds sooner, we can settle the forward contract before the maturity date at no penalty.
If the market has moved in your favor, you keep the gain. If it moved against you, you’re protected at your locked rate.
